Choose the Right AI Platform

There are various AI platforms and tools that can be used to make AI say something. When starting out, it’s essential to choose the right platform that aligns with your desired outcome. Popular options include Google’s Dialogflow, IBM Watson, Microsoft Azure’s Language Understanding (LUIS), and Amazon Lex. Each platform has its own unique features and capabilities, so it’s important to research and select the one that best suits your needs.

Integrating Speech Synthesis

Another crucial aspect of making AI say something is integrating speech synthesis technology. Speech synthesis allows the AI to convert text into spoken language. This technology is essential for creating a truly conversational AI experience. There are various speech synthesis APIs and tools available, such as Google Cloud Text-to-Speech and Amazon Polly, which provide high-quality, natural-sounding speech generation.
